Форум программистов, компьютерный форум, киберфорум
Наши страницы
C#: Базы данных, ADO.NET
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.94/16: Рейтинг темы: голосов - 16, средняя оценка - 4.94
Di Calypso
0 / 0 / 0
Регистрация: 11.05.2013
Сообщений: 3
1

чтением записи из БД SQL Server

11.05.2013, 22:54. Просмотров 2918. Ответов 5
Метки нет (Все метки)

Здравствуйте,
Не могу понять в чем проблема. Пытаюсь прочитать запись из таблицы Owner (ID, Name, Passport, INN, Phone), но на этапе выполнения мне выдает ошибку в строке "SqlDataReader reader = command.ExecuteReader();" Говорит что "Неправильный синтаксис около конструкции ")" "

C#
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
            SqlConnection con = new SqlConnection(@"Data Source=.\SQLEXPRESS;AttachDbFilename=D:\Program Files\Microsoft SQL Server\MSSQL10.SQLEXPRESS\MSSQL\DATA\TSJ.mdf;Integrated Security=True;Connect Timeout=30;User Instance=True");
            string queryString = "SELECT Name AS N, Passport AS P, INN AS I, Phone AS C FROM TSJ.Owner WHERE ID="+s+")";
            SqlCommand command = new SqlCommand(queryString, con);
            con.Open();
            SqlDataReader reader = command.ExecuteReader();
            while (reader.Read())
            {
                textBox1.Text = reader["N"].ToString();
                maskedTextBox1.Text = reader["P"].ToString();
                maskedTextBox2.Text = reader["I"].ToString();
                textBox2.Text = reader["C"].ToString();
            }                
            reader.Close();
            con.Close();
            con.Dispose();
0
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
11.05.2013, 22:54
Ответы с готовыми решениями:

Ошибка записи в БД SQL Server
Есть клиент, который передает информацию на сервер. Сервер должен эту информацию записать в файл...

Как узнать из приложения о добавлении записи в таблицу SQL Server 2008
Здравствуйте. Нужен совет новичку!!! Ситуация такая: Есть несколько клиентских приложений,...

Microsoft SQL Server Compact Edition в SQL Server Management Studio Express
Не могу понять как настроить SQL Server Management Studio Expres чтоб открывать и создавать бд sql...

Настройка SQL Server 2008 для работы с SQL Server Management Studio
Доброго времени суток. Подскажите пожалуйста, что нужно сделать для того, чтобы SQL Server...

Добавление файла *.mdf. Ошибка "Должен быть установлен и запущен экспресс-выпуск SQL Server 2005 или SQL Server 2008"
Установлена Visual Studio 2010 и SQL Server 2008 R2 Standard. Хочу добавить в приложение файл базы...

5
pincet
1382 / 966 / 130
Регистрация: 23.07.2010
Сообщений: 5,226
11.05.2013, 23:05 2
Цитата Сообщение от Di Calypso Посмотреть сообщение
WHERE ID="+s+")";
) зачем?
или s покажи
0
Di Calypso
0 / 0 / 0
Регистрация: 11.05.2013
Сообщений: 3
11.05.2013, 23:14  [ТС] 3
C#
1
string s = dataGridView1.Rows[this.ownerBindingSource.Position].Cells[0].Value.ToString();
Берется из другой формы. Чтобы вывести именно эту запись уже в другой форме. Проверила, он передает правильное значение.
0
A1exSun
C#
55 / 55 / 5
Регистрация: 09.03.2013
Сообщений: 216
11.05.2013, 23:15 4
И какое он передает значение?
0
pincet
1382 / 966 / 130
Регистрация: 23.07.2010
Сообщений: 5,226
11.05.2013, 23:16 5
тогда ")" убирай
0
Di Calypso
0 / 0 / 0
Регистрация: 11.05.2013
Сообщений: 3
11.05.2013, 23:43  [ТС] 6
Ой, вот я слепая. Заработало.
Спасибо огромное. Точно пора спать.
0
11.05.2013, 23:43
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
11.05.2013, 23:43

Как перекатить с sql server на другой sql server
Как перекатить базу данных с одного sql сервера на другой

[Microsoft][ODBC SQL Server Driver][SQL Server]Login failed- User: Reason: Not defined as a valid user of a trusted SQL Server connection
Login failed- User: Reason: Not defined as a valid user of a trusted SQL Server connection Вот...

Цикл записи в таблицу SQL Server
Добрый день Есть такая команда, которая выполняется не верно $П1 = 'http:' $П2 = '' $П3 =...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
6
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2019, vBulletin Solutions, Inc.
Рейтинг@Mail.ru